庫(kù)群聯(lián)合調(diào)度的輪庫(kù)尋優(yōu)程序_第1頁(yè)
庫(kù)群聯(lián)合調(diào)度的輪庫(kù)尋優(yōu)程序_第2頁(yè)
庫(kù)群聯(lián)合調(diào)度的輪庫(kù)尋優(yōu)程序_第3頁(yè)
庫(kù)群聯(lián)合調(diào)度的輪庫(kù)尋優(yōu)程序_第4頁(yè)
庫(kù)群聯(lián)合調(diào)度的輪庫(kù)尋優(yōu)程序_第5頁(yè)
已閱讀5頁(yè),還剩3頁(yè)未讀 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

1、庫(kù)群結(jié)合調(diào)度的輪庫(kù)尋優(yōu)程序摘要:按一定目的對(duì)庫(kù)群進(jìn)展結(jié)合調(diào)度,具有較大的實(shí)用價(jià)值。州河地處津冀交界處,流域水資源對(duì)河北省地方經(jīng)濟(jì)開(kāi)展及天津市用水非常重要。運(yùn)用輪庫(kù)尋優(yōu)算法編寫(xiě)程序,對(duì)州河流域三庫(kù)進(jìn)展結(jié)合調(diào)度,可有效地解決流域水資源優(yōu)化利用問(wèn)題。關(guān)鍵詞:結(jié)合調(diào)度庫(kù)尋優(yōu)算法程序1前言隨著地區(qū)經(jīng)濟(jì)的迅速開(kāi)展,區(qū)域水資源短缺程度日趨嚴(yán)重,各地區(qū)在水資源分配與利用上的矛盾越發(fā)突出。如何挖掘區(qū)域內(nèi)水資源潛力,充分利用現(xiàn)有水利工程,實(shí)現(xiàn)庫(kù)群水資源的結(jié)合優(yōu)化調(diào)度,具有較高的科研與實(shí)用價(jià)值。這里,以州河流域內(nèi)三庫(kù)水資源結(jié)合優(yōu)化調(diào)度為例,編寫(xiě)輪庫(kù)尋優(yōu)計(jì)算程序,使現(xiàn)實(shí)問(wèn)題得以解決,在庫(kù)群結(jié)合調(diào)度方面進(jìn)展了有益的探究

2、。2流域狀況與資料年限2.1流域狀況州河流域北部和東部與灤河為鄰,南部和西部分別與泃河水系接壤。流域呈扇形,東西長(zhǎng)約56k,南北寬近50k,總面積2114k2。流域內(nèi)巖土以第四紀(jì)沖擊層為主,北部山區(qū)多片麻巖,土壤為淋溶褐土,森林茂密,植被率達(dá)50%60%;中部為沖積平原,土壤多為砂質(zhì)粘土,農(nóng)業(yè)興隆。流域?qū)俅箨懶约撅L(fēng)氣候,多年平均降水量750。降水的年內(nèi)、年際分配極不均勻。年內(nèi)降水主要集中在69月份,占全年的80%以上。年際變化很大,豐水年多達(dá)1256,枯水年僅有387。州河為薊運(yùn)河左支,上游干游為魏進(jìn)河。自東向西有黎河、沙河、淋河等3條主要支流,集水面積分別為560k2、887k2、252k2

3、。三支流及干流經(jīng)國(guó)河匯入于橋水庫(kù),出庫(kù)后始稱州河,向南匯流右支泃河后稱薊運(yùn)河。三支流均為山溪性河流,地處燕山迎風(fēng)坡暴雨中心區(qū),每遇汛期暴雨,洪水較大。流域內(nèi)主要水利工程為3座大、中型水庫(kù),即上關(guān)、般假設(shè)院及于橋水庫(kù),詳見(jiàn)圖1。圖1州河流域水利工程示意圖2.2資料年限所采用的水文資料及成果,為于橋水庫(kù)19601999年、上關(guān)水庫(kù)19742000年、般假設(shè)院水庫(kù)19732000年逐年各月入庫(kù)徑流量資料及其計(jì)算成果,流域內(nèi)各水文站19601999年的觀測(cè)資料。資料年限最長(zhǎng)達(dá)40年,有利于對(duì)州河流域三水庫(kù)水資源進(jìn)展結(jié)合調(diào)度分析。3結(jié)合調(diào)度的數(shù)學(xué)模型3.1最優(yōu)準(zhǔn)那么與目的函數(shù)研究庫(kù)群結(jié)合優(yōu)化調(diào)度必先確定

4、最優(yōu)準(zhǔn)那么。這里根據(jù)州河流域三庫(kù)水文特性及水資源利用現(xiàn)狀,確定最優(yōu)準(zhǔn)那么為:三水庫(kù)控制并利用水資源量最大;三水庫(kù)內(nèi)水面蒸發(fā)量最?。挥跇蛩畮?kù)向下游排放水量最校上關(guān)、般假設(shè)院及于橋水庫(kù)自起始調(diào)度月起,水庫(kù)各月平均水面面積分別記作:S11,S12,S112;S21,S22,S212;S31,S32,S312。各月平均水面蒸發(fā)系數(shù)與蒸發(fā)量分別記作:K1,K2,K12。E1,E2,E12;于橋水庫(kù)各月出庫(kù)水量分別記作:Q31,Q32,Q312。那么由最優(yōu)準(zhǔn)那么可寫(xiě)出求解三庫(kù)水量損失的數(shù)學(xué)表達(dá)式,亦即目的函數(shù)如下:in(S1i+S2i+S3i)KiEi/10+Q3ii=1,2,123.2約束方程1蓄水量約

5、束jijijij=1,2,3;i=1,2,13式中,ji為j水庫(kù)第i個(gè)月份的庫(kù)蓄水量;ji、ji分別為j水庫(kù)第i個(gè)月份的允許最孝最大庫(kù)蓄水量。2需供水量約束ji+Ujijij=1,2,3;i=1,2,13式中,Uji為j水庫(kù)第i個(gè)月份需供水量,其它同上。3起調(diào)蓄量約束j1=j13j=1,2,3式中,j1、j13分別為j水庫(kù)第1個(gè)月份、第13個(gè)月份庫(kù)蓄水量,均為起調(diào)蓄量。3.3數(shù)學(xué)模型先確定三庫(kù)結(jié)合調(diào)度的決策變量為:起調(diào)蓄量j1、入庫(kù)水量QIji、需供水量Uji、蒸發(fā)系數(shù)Ki、蒸發(fā)量Ei,那么綜合目的函數(shù)及約束方程,可獲得州河流域三庫(kù)結(jié)合調(diào)度的優(yōu)化數(shù)學(xué)模型如下:INEQ=in(S1i+S2i+S

6、3i)KiEi/10+Q3is.t.j1=j13ji+Ujijiji式中,j=1,2,3;i=1,2,13。4輪庫(kù)尋優(yōu)算法與程序流程示意圖4.1輪庫(kù)尋優(yōu)算法由州河流域三庫(kù)數(shù)學(xué)模型求取目的函數(shù),可采用輪庫(kù)尋優(yōu)算法,其思路如下:1根據(jù)一般經(jīng)歷、分析判斷或用其它簡(jiǎn)便方法,先給三水庫(kù)定出起調(diào)蓄量j1。由起調(diào)蓄量,可對(duì)三水庫(kù)分別確定一條滿足約束條件且各月不超過(guò)最高蓄量的初始調(diào)度線:j1,j2,j12,計(jì)算目的函數(shù)值。2固定般假設(shè)院水庫(kù)的初始調(diào)度線,再將一定步長(zhǎng)的蓄量變化1作為上關(guān)水庫(kù)向于橋水庫(kù)的放水量Q1,重新確定上關(guān)及于橋水庫(kù)相應(yīng)的蓄量調(diào)度線,并計(jì)算其目的函數(shù)值。之后,逐次對(duì)上關(guān)水庫(kù)進(jìn)展減量?jī)?yōu)化調(diào)度,

7、比較各次目的函數(shù)值,記錄最小水量損失及相應(yīng)三庫(kù)調(diào)度線,直至不滿足上關(guān)水庫(kù)的約束條件為止。3將一定步長(zhǎng)的蓄量變化2作為般假設(shè)院水庫(kù)向于橋水庫(kù)的放水量Q2,并固定般假設(shè)院水庫(kù)減量后的蓄量調(diào)度線。再重復(fù)進(jìn)展2中對(duì)上關(guān)水庫(kù)的減量?jī)?yōu)化調(diào)度步驟。這樣反復(fù)輪換優(yōu)化于橋水庫(kù)上游的上關(guān)及般假設(shè)院兩水庫(kù),直至不滿足般假設(shè)院水庫(kù)的約束條件為止。4按上述步驟,可計(jì)算出相應(yīng)步長(zhǎng)三庫(kù)所有蓄量調(diào)度線的目的函數(shù)值,進(jìn)而尋得最小目的函數(shù)值即最少損失水量及三庫(kù)相應(yīng)的蓄量調(diào)度線、放水量。4.2程序流程示意圖對(duì)上述輪庫(kù)尋優(yōu)算法的求解步驟,設(shè)計(jì)其計(jì)算機(jī)程序流程示意圖,見(jiàn)圖2。圖2州河流域三庫(kù)優(yōu)化調(diào)度程序流程示意圖4.3程序清單分別用i

8、j、Sij、QIij、Qij、Uij表示i水庫(kù)第j個(gè)月份的蓄水量、庫(kù)水面面積、入庫(kù)水量、出庫(kù)水量、需供水量,用Di、steps表示i水庫(kù)的死庫(kù)容、尋優(yōu)步長(zhǎng),用Kj、Ej分別表示第j個(gè)月份的蒸發(fā)系數(shù)、蒸發(fā)量,用in_EQINEQ、in_EINE、in_QINQ分別表示三庫(kù)最小水量損失、最小蒸發(fā)水量、于橋水庫(kù)最小出庫(kù)水量,用Lij、QLij表示i水庫(kù)第j個(gè)月份的最優(yōu)蓄水量、出庫(kù)水量。對(duì)輪庫(kù)尋優(yōu)算法的求解步驟,那么可用語(yǔ)言編程如下:inti,j;/初始化尋優(yōu)起始狀態(tài)fr(i=1;i4;i+)fr(j=1;j14;j+)Lij=0;INEQ=99999999;INE=99999999;INQ=9999

9、9999;11=?,21=?,31=?;/輪庫(kù)尋優(yōu)算法inthh=0,tt=0;fr(intfp=0;fp+)/按一定步長(zhǎng)要求生成般假設(shè)院水庫(kù)蓄水量調(diào)度線fr(intg=2;g14;g+)2g=0;fr(intgg=1;gg13;gg+)Q2gg=0;fr(inth=2;h14;h+)/過(guò)量蓄量調(diào)整Q2h-1=steps*fp;2h=2h-1+QI2h-1-steps*fp;if(2h2800)Q2h-1=Q2h-1+2h-2800;2h=2800;if(21321)Q212=213-21+Q212;213=21;fr(i=1;i13;i+)/判斷并完畢般假設(shè)院水庫(kù)過(guò)程線if(2iD2+Ui)

10、break;if(213fr(intfs=0;fs+)/按一定步長(zhǎng)要求生成上關(guān)水庫(kù)蓄水量調(diào)度線fr(g=2;g14;g+)1g=0;fr(gg=1;gg13;gg+)Q1gg=0;fr(intt=2;t14;t+)Q1t-1=steps*fs;1t=1t-1+QI1t-1-steps*fs;if(1t2960)Q1t-1=Q1t-1+1t-2960;1t=2960;if(11311)Q112=113-11+Q112;113=11;fr(i=1;i13;i+)/判斷并完畢上關(guān)水庫(kù)過(guò)程線if(1iD1+Ui)break;if(113fr(g=2;g14;g+)3g=0;fr(gg=1;gg13;g

11、g+)Q3gg=0;fr(intr=2;r14;r+)/生成于橋水庫(kù)蓄水量過(guò)程線3r=3r-1+app-QI3r-1+Q1r-1+Q2r-1;if(3r59791)Q3r-1=3r-59791;3r=59791;if(31331)Q312=Q312+(313-31);313=31;/計(jì)算并判斷最小水量損失,記錄相應(yīng)庫(kù)狀態(tài)fr(j=1;j13;j+)/庫(kù)水面面積與庫(kù)容關(guān)系模擬S1j=0.1*p(10,-9)*p(1j,3)-0.6*p(10,-6)*p(1j,2)+0.0014*1j+0.2583;S2j=0.6*p(10,-10)*p(2j,3)-0.5*p(10,-6)*p(2j,2)+0.

12、0021*2j+0.2345;S3j=0.5*p(10,-12)*p(3j,3)-0.7*p(10,-7)*p(3j,2)+0.0043*3j+6.8841;in_EQ=0,in_E=0,in_Q=0;fr(intjj=1;jj13;jj+)/計(jì)算目的函數(shù)in_EQ=in_EQ+(S1jj+S2jj+S3jj)*Kjj*Ejj/10+Q3jj;in_E=in_E+(S1jj+S2jj+S3jj)*Kjj*Ejj/10;in_Q=in_Q+Q3jj;if(in_EQB1INEQ=in_EQ;INE=in_E;INQ=in_Q;fr(i=1;i4;i+)fr(j=1;j13;j+)Lij=ij;Q

13、Lij=Qij;/上關(guān)水庫(kù)優(yōu)化輪庫(kù)完畢/般假設(shè)院水庫(kù)優(yōu)化輪庫(kù)完畢/輸出尋優(yōu)成果:INEQ,INE,INQ,steps,Lij,QLij;5三庫(kù)結(jié)合優(yōu)化調(diào)度成果由州河流域三庫(kù)多年水文資料,可確定三水庫(kù)在枯水年、平水年、豐水年的起調(diào)蓄量、入庫(kù)水量、需供水量、蒸發(fā)系數(shù)及蒸發(fā)量等參數(shù)。這里僅以豐水年的調(diào)度為例進(jìn)展運(yùn)算,并最終確定三水庫(kù)在最優(yōu)調(diào)度時(shí)的相應(yīng)狀態(tài)。根據(jù)資料,可確定上關(guān)、般假設(shè)院及于橋水庫(kù)在豐水年的起調(diào)蓄量分別為:1880、2455、297771043,三庫(kù)入庫(kù)水量(表1),需供水量(表.2),蒸發(fā)系數(shù)及蒸發(fā)量(表.3)。運(yùn)用輪庫(kù)尋優(yōu)算法,可算得實(shí)現(xiàn)結(jié)合調(diào)度時(shí)三庫(kù)豐水年最小水量損失為81915

14、.23(1043),最小蒸發(fā)量10960.25(1043),于橋水庫(kù)最小放水量70954.98(1043)。三庫(kù)優(yōu)化調(diào)度方案中蓄量、水位及水庫(kù)放水量(表.4)。6結(jié)語(yǔ)州河流域盡管有較強(qiáng)的產(chǎn)流才能,卻因流域面積以及上關(guān)、般假設(shè)院兩水庫(kù)庫(kù)容相對(duì)較小,在防洪中同于橋水庫(kù)進(jìn)展結(jié)合調(diào)度的難度較大。這里,從徑流調(diào)節(jié)及流域水資源結(jié)合調(diào)度角度出發(fā),運(yùn)用數(shù)學(xué)模型與輪庫(kù)尋優(yōu)算法,編寫(xiě)計(jì)算機(jī)程序?qū)α饔騼?nèi)三庫(kù)進(jìn)展尋優(yōu)計(jì)算,使流域水資源損失減至最小,也為庫(kù)群結(jié)合調(diào)度提供了實(shí)用的計(jì)算方法。參考文獻(xiàn):1庫(kù)群優(yōu)化調(diào)度J.南京:河海大學(xué),1997.PRGRASEEKINGFRTHEPTIUANAGEENTFRAGRUPFRESERVIRSAbstrat:ZhuRiverlatestheplaehereTianjinandHebEieet,andthebasinsaterresuresareiprtantfrHebeisenidevelpentandTianJinsatersupply.S,tgainsegals,unitedanageentfragrupfrese

溫馨提示

  • 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

最新文檔

評(píng)論

0/150

提交評(píng)論